Mónica J. Sánchez-Flores is Associate Professor of Sociology and Chair of the Department of Environment, Culture and Society (ECS) at Thompson Rivers University (TRU). She holds a PhD in Sociology and a M.Sc. in Social and Political Theory from the University of Edinburgh. Her research interests include cosmopolitanism, globalization, deep relational theory, social and political theory, and equity, diversity and inclusion (EDI). She has taught a variety of subjects (politics, social and political theory, philosophy, literature, history and sociology); and is the author of Political Philosophy for the Global Age (2005, Palgrave) and Cosmopolitan Liberalism: Expanding the Boundaries of the Individual (2010, Palgrave).
